Gibson Custom Shop '63 ES-335 Chicago Music Exchange Exclusive - mint condition with light aging. These highly limited ES-335s are rarely (if ever!) seen on the used market. This is a chance to save on a master grade, custom spec'ed instrument in like new condition.

In the way of play feel and tone, it's loud enough to fill the room, plenty resonant, and boasts a vintage cherry finish that has become synonymous with the 335. Plugged in, the PAF style humbuckers offer plenty of vintage chime and growl and recreate that renowned 1950s tone with impressive accuracy. From blues and jazz to modern rock, this guitar is capable of just about anything you throw at it; easily one of the most versatile semi-hollowbody guitars ever created.

Specs:

Laminated Maple Body
Mahogany 1 Piece Neck
Faded Cherry Finish
Light Aging/Relic
Rosewood Fingerboard
24 3/4" Scale
Pearloid Small Block Inlay
Cream Binding
Grover Kidney Tuners
ABR-1 Bridge
Black Top Hat Knobs
Bright switch
